Intelligent Intra- and Inter-Channel Nonlinearity Compensation for Terabit-Per-Lambda 16QAM Long-Haul Transmission
2023 Asia Communications and Photonics Conference/2023 International Photonics and Optoelectronics Meetings (ACP/POEM)(2023)
摘要
We experimentally demonstrate the combination of learned modified DBP and adaptive equalizer to compensate for intra- and inter-channel nonlinearity, in an
$8\times 125\text{Gbaud}$
16QAM system over 1600km SSMF, showing a 97.3% complexity reduction compared to DBP-64.
